Title:
GRIPPING OR ACTUATING ARM
Document Type and Number:
WIPO Patent Application WO2001038047
Kind Code:
A3
Abstract:
The invention relates to a gripping or actuating arm comprising at least two members which can each be moved, in particular, can be rotated and/or pivoted, in relation to one another and/or in relation to a base by means of an electromotive drive. The drives used to execute defined movements of the members can be controlled separately, and a sensor (22, 26) is provided for determining the relative position of two adjacent members. According to the invention, the drives are configured as drive units (14-19) each equipped with at least one electric motor (21, 25) which, for actuating the electric motor (21, 25), comprise necessary motor control, optionally, a gearing (20, 24), and the sensor (22, 26). In addition, the drives of all members (7-13) are series-connected one behind the other in the manner of a bus configuration so that the energy, which is required for actuating the drives, and the control signals can be transmitted via the bus configuration.
